On behalf of the Board and management of WWF-Singapore, we wish to express our deepest sympathies to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ong and the family of the late Mr Lee Kuan Yew.
Having led Singapore’s incredible success story, Mr Lee was from the start a champion of the environment. It was his vision that led to Singapore achieving its status as a true City in A Garden. From our nation’s reservoirs, to our lush parks, nature reserves and to the trees that line our roads, every day we are reminded of Mr Lee’s lasting legacy. WWF-Singapore will continue to work with our partners and Singaporeans to support and promote this message of sustainability.
Singapore has lost a great leader, but we are certain his vision for a sustainable Singapore will continue to bear fruit for generations to come.
As a mark of respect to Mr Lee, WWF-Singapore will be cancelling the Earth Hour event. In place of the event, the team at WWF-Singapore will join the global community for the lights off by forming a 60+ Earth Hour logo with LED candles outside ION Orchard at 8.30 pm on 28 March 2015.
